Seen from a window of the Victoria Hotel, just opposite to Central Station in Amsterdam. The church is the 19th century neo-baroque Sint Nicolaaskerk (Santaclaus church) by architect A.C. Bleys, 1888. Sint Nicolaas was Amsterdams patron saint, and the oldest church in town was dedicated to him. But after the Alteration in 1578 (when protestantism became the official religion) the catholics had to build a new church hidden in a normal house: 'Ons Lieve Heer op Solder' ('Our good Lord in the attic', nowadays an interesting museum). After the French occupation (circa 1800) the catholics were allowed to have their own 'real' churches again, but it took some time before they had enough money to build this. |
